Essaouira is the Atlantic coast escape from Marrakech: two and a half hours each way, a walled medina, a working fishing port, and around 20 °C when Marrakech is at 40. The day runs about eleven hours from €25 per person, with a stop at an argan cooperative on the way.

Why it works in summer

The Atlantic keeps Essaouira between 20 and 24 °C almost year round. In July and August, when the medina in Marrakech is unbearable by mid-afternoon, this is the trip that makes the day pleasant.

How long is the drive to Essaouira?

About two and a half hours each way. The whole day is roughly eleven hours including free time in the town.
